USB Error

If, when you’re strapping on your PSVR headset you’re greeted with a USB Error message then you’ll need to do a quick bit of investigating of the USB cable that connects your PS4 to the PSVR processor unit. If this is disconnected or not inserted the full way this could be what’s leading to the error message.

In some instances, wires can get a bit temperamental so always try unplugging it and plugging it in again if the problem persists. Failing that, a quick off and on of your PS4 should put this error right.
